...and it is a pretty fair project, you have to remove the entire front fascia, there are a couple tricky clips that have to be released at the fenders. It's not just a snap on, wire tie thing for sure.

You are quoting a post from a year and a half ago, which has since been clarified.
See the numerous posts above and the install link provided.
The Single Chamber grille installs with Zip Ties
The 4 Chamber Grille requires removal of the old grille.
